How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Eaton?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Eaton Studio Apartments | $883 | $775 | $1,075 |
Eaton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$986 | $750 | $1,773 |
Eaton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,087 | $560 | $1,896 |
Eaton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,080 | $400 | $1,580 |
Eaton 4 Bedroom Apartments | $932 | $399 | $2,396 |
